For the remainder of the 2024 legislative year, we remain committed to finding a path forward for our contractors on AB5 and PAGA protections through 2028, as well as protecting contractors from unfounded liability related to carbon emissions related to the use of materials. Beyond 2024, we are focused on finding a viable and long-term funding source for infrastructure to replace our reliance on the gas tax; we are exploring legislation that authorizes the use of a retention bond in lieu of retention being held on projects; and we remain deeply committed to protecting the lives and well-being of our workers through legislation that would put automated speed enforcement on active highway construction zones.
